服务器对稳定性与安全性以及处理器数据能力有更高要求,而且服务器一般都是多核CPU,适用于多进程运行。目前我在公司用的连接远程服务器的工具是Xshell,跑代码常用命令如下:
ssh 服务器ip # 连接服务器
rz -be # 上传文件至服务器
sz filename # 从服务器下载文件至本地
scp -r host@ip:服务器端文件 本地位置 # 从服务器下载文件至本地(位置互换为上传) -r表示文件夹 -v显示详情
python test.py # 执行代码
ps aux # 查看所有服务进程
top # 查看系统健康状态
pstree # 查看进程树
netstat -nlp # 查看服务对应端口
-b
表示以二进制方式,默认为文本方式
-e
对所有控制字符转义
远程传输文件方式:
Linux命令:pscp命令(Windows与Linux之间传输文件的工具)
linux scp命令参数及用法详解–linux远程复制拷贝命令使用实例
rsync(一):基本命令和用法